Your Responsibilities Include:

* Drive the design of medicinal chemistry efforts by applying in-depth knowledge of structure-activity relationships (SAR), a profound understanding of target biology, and predictive methods for assessing on- and off-target activity, physical properties, pharmacokinetics/pharmacodynamics (PK/PD), and synthetic feasibility.

* Thrive at the intersection of experimental and groundbreaking digital technologies, with a particular emphasis on expertise in machine learning and artificial intelligence (AI) as applied to small molecule drug discovery.

* Stay abreast of scientific literature and engage with internal and external scientists to incorporate biological insights into lead characterization and screening initiatives.
Collaborate with interdisciplinary project teams to facilitate effective decision-making throughout the target identification to candidate nomination process. This involves applying and developing predictive models based on high-content and time-resolved screening data, including imaging techniques.

* Drive hypothesis generation to improve clinical success rates for programs involving small molecules, peptides, RNAs, protein degradation, molecular glues, transient covalent inhibitors, and kinetic stabilization of drug-target complexes.

* Take a leading role in cross-disciplinary mechanistic studies using physics-based modeling and simulation, biophysical characterization, and cellular validation. These studies will inform the strategic targeting strategies of discovery projects, aiming for optimal mechanisms of action (MoAs).

Role Requirements

What You'll Bring to the Role:

* Advanced degree in medicinal chemistry, computational chemistry, computational biology, computational chemical biology, or a related field. Candidates with a laboratory-based background in chemistry and biology, supplemented with strong computational experience, are also encouraged to apply.
* Proven track record of innovation through analogue design, leading to significant impact on discovery projects.
* Familiarity with drug design tools and high-performance computing environments and strong publication history in peer-reviewed journals.

Preferred Experience:

* 2-5 years of experience working with project teams in a drug discovery environment.

Skills and Abilities:

* Proactively anticipates project needs with a clinical focus.
* Demonstrates rigor and diligence in idea substantiation, analogue design, and experimentation.
* Strong team orientation with multitasking and adaptability in support and leadership roles.
* Effective listener with excellent written and oral communication skills.
* Proficient in data visualization to effectively communicate insights.
